This Volcanic No. 1 Lever-Action pistol was manufactured by the New Haven Arms Company between 1857 and 1862. Total production of the No. 1 Lever Action Pocket Pistol is estimated to be 850 pistols. The pistol has a blue octagon barrel with integral six shot magazine. The brass frame has a dovetail mounted iron rear sight and is decorated with large, open scroll pattern factory engraving. The pistol has a distinctive loading lever with round finger hole and two-piece flat base varnished walnut or rosewood grips. The loading lever and hammer have a color casehardened finish. The top of the barrel is roll-stamped "NEW HAVEN CONN./PATENT FEB. 14.1854" in two lines. These markings were utilized by the newly formed New Haven Arms Company after Oliver Winchester reorganized the Volcanic Repeating Arms Company in April 1857. The serial number, "766" is stamped on the lower left side of the frame underneath the grips and on the inside of both grips. The Volcanic pistols and carbines are extremely important firearms. They were some of the first successful repeating arms to utilize a self-contained cartridge and served as the basic design for the Henry and early Winchester lever action rifles.

Condition: Good. The blue finish on the barrel/magazine has aged to a silver-gray patina. There are traces of pitting on the muzzle and sides of the barrel. The barrel legend is clear. The hammer and loading lever retain traces of the dove-gray casehardened pattern. The brass frame has a mellow patina and the engraving is fine. The side plate joints are tight. Wear is limited to some minor handling marks. The revarnished grips are good with moderate handling wear. This is a solid example of a scarce New Haven Arms Volcanic No. 1 Lever Action pistol with factory engraving.
